Andreasturm stands close to the Oerlikon Station and is a striking example of contemporary architecture in northern Zürich. Completed in 2018, this 22-story, 80-meter-high building features a sleek glass façade that reflects the changing sky and city lights, offering impressive photo opportunities for architecture enthusiasts. While it primarily hosts offices, visitors can admire its modern design from the outside or relax in the nearby cafés offering quick bites and refreshments. The tower’s proximity to Oerlikon’s vibrant streets, shops, and diverse restaurants makes it an excellent starting point for discovering the area. With convenient tram, bus, and train connections, travelers can easily reach other parts of Zürich or venture further into Switzerland from this modern landmark.
